When Does Mosquito Season Start in Milwaukee?

Milwaukee's mosquito season typically begins in late May and runs through September. The timeline:

  • Late May: First adults emerge from overwintering eggs as temps hit 60°F+
  • June: Populations build rapidly with warm temperatures and spring rain
  • July-August: Peak season — highest mosquito scores of the year
  • September: Declining activity as nights cool
  • First hard frost: Season ends (typically mid-October in Milwaukee)

Neighborhood Considerations

Not all Milwaukee neighborhoods face equal mosquito pressure:

  • Near rivers/creeks: Milwaukee River corridor, Menomonee Valley, and Kinnickinnic River areas have persistent breeding habitat
  • Lakefront: Lake Michigan itself doesn't breed mosquitoes (waves prevent it), but lakefront marshes and wetlands do
  • Older neighborhoods: Aging drainage infrastructure can create pooling water after rain
  • Suburbs with retention ponds: Poorly maintained stormwater ponds are major breeding sites

Milwaukee-Specific Prevention Tips

  1. Audit your yard for standing water after every rain: gutters, tire swings, plant saucers, kiddie pools, bird baths.
  2. Treat water you can't drain with BTI mosquito dunks (available at Milwaukee area hardware stores).
  3. Report standing water on public property to Milwaukee DPW — storm drains and vacant lots are common breeding sites.
  4. Schedule professional yard treatments starting in late May. Most Milwaukee PCOs offer seasonal packages ($300-$600).
  5. Use fans on outdoor dining areas — mosquitoes can't fly against even 5 mph of airflow.
